Context for non Jews: Passover is seven days long holiday, and on the first two nights, you participate in a meal (seder - סדר), and that meal can often last five hours, but you only really start eating a few hours in. (The reason why it's such a long meal is because we recite the story of the Jews leaving Egypt, and we do a lot of weird ritualistic stuff.) "Chrein (חריין)" is basically horseradish, which is greatly appreciated in Jews communities.
